A large, diverse primary school in Enfield are looking for a Class Teaching Assistant to join their school Immediately for the academic year  

The Role

In this role you will be working within the year 4 team supporting across all three classes as required. You will work closely with the class teachers to prepare resources and then lead groups in English and maths, reading and catch-up groups. You will be focused on supporting children who require additional support within lessons and at times working with small groups. You will need to have good English and Maths skills and hold a GCSE above c in both subjects.
This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ced Teaching Assistant looking for a class-based role or graduate who is looking to pursue a career in teaching to gain classroom experience.

The school are open to applications from experienced teaching assistants and graduates who have experience working with children. Training and support will be provided.

This role is offered on a full-time contract basis Immediately until July 2025.

The School

This large junior school welcomes pupils and families from a variety of different backgrounds and cultures. The leadership team and staff have created a fun friendly and exciting place to learn with an enriched curriculum. Pupils are effectively supported to make progress academically as well as personally and socially. The school is deemed 'good' by Ofsted and there is good CPD available.
